Bunk beds are a great option to maximize space in your child's bedroom while allowing siblings to sleep together without sharing the mattress. There are numerous bunk bed styles available, each with their own unique benefits and characteristics. They are usually constructed of metal or wood, and have sturdy frames that support two or more beds. They can be equipped with drawers or a trundle bed that allow the lower bed to function as a couch during the daytime and then expand to a bed at night.

The most popular bunk bed is made up of two beds, that are stacked one over the other. This configuration is ideal for children who have outgrown their cribs, but aren't quite ready to move to a bigger bed. Some bunk beds have an extra twin mattress which can be tucked into the bottom bunk to provide additional sleeping space in the event of need. A few bunk beds come with a futon on the bottom that can be used as a sofa during the day and removed to create a bed at night.

For children who are on the younger side, consider an incredibly low bunk that is closer to the ground. This type of bunk is ideal for rooms with low ceilings, and it provides a safer environment for children to sleep. Many low bunks have broad, flat ladder rungs to make it easier to climb. They can also be equipped with safety bars to provide added security.

It's a good idea to select a bunk that is high for older children, however, you must ensure that they have the right room height and safety measures to sleep on top.
